Why Prepaid Vouchers Changed the Betting Game

For a long time, the only ways to play were credit cards or bank transfers. If you were using a prepaid card, you were often stuck with high fees or limited options. Then the prepaid voucher model arrived, and it shifted the power dynamic back to the player.

A voucher isn’t a bank account. It’s a specific amount of digital credit. You buy it at a shop or online, you get a PIN, and you’re done. You don’t have to share your IBAN or your card number with the site. This layer of separation is why so many people gravitate toward it.

We’ve noticed that this isn’t just a niche preference for the tech-illiterate. Many savvy players use it for privacy. They don’t want a line item on their monthly bank statement that says “Casino X – $50.00.” They’d rather see “Retailer – $50.00” and use the voucher to bridge the gap.

How the Money Actually Moves

You might wonder how a piece of digital code translates into credits in a casino wallet. It isn’t magic, though it feels fast enough. When you use a service like this, you are essentially using a third-party intermediary to handle the heavy lifting of the transaction.

The process usually looks like this:

  • You purchase a voucher at a local shop or through an online provider.
  • You log into your chosen casino platform.
  • You select the voucher option in the cashier area.
  • You enter your unique PIN.
  • The funds appear in your account, often instantly.

The Hidden Perks of Staying Prepaid

There is a psychological component to this that people often overlook. When you use a prepaid method, you are working with a fixed amount. You cannot “overdraw” a voucher. If you have a £20 voucher, you have £20. You can’t accidentally spend £200 because you forgot to check your balance.

This makes it a much better tool for responsible gaming. It creates a physical and digital boundary that a credit card simply doesn’t provide. It’s much harder to “just add a bit more” when you actually have to go out and buy a new voucher to do it.

We’ve seen that this helps players maintain a clearer head. It turns gambling into a controlled activity rather than a runaway expense. It’s a small thing, but it’s a significant one.

Some people argue that it’s inconvenient because you have to go out and buy the voucher. But that inconvenience is exactly what provides the safety net. It’s a friction point that works in your favor.

Security and the “Ghost” Transaction

One of the biggest fears in online gaming is identity theft or card cloning. If a hacker gets hold of your credit card details, they have a direct line to your bank account. They can keep trying, month after month, until they find a way in.

With a voucher, the risk is localized. If someone steals your PIN, they can only steal the amount on that specific voucher. They can’t touch the rest of your money. They can’t see your name or your address or your bank details.

This makes the entire ecosystem much safer for the average player. It’s a “one-time use” mentality that works well in an era where data breaches are a regular occurrence. You are essentially creating a ghost transaction, it exists for the moment you need it, and then it’s gone.
